At Nebraska Furniture Mart (NFM), our facilities power a large‑scale retail, warehouse, distribution, and operations environment. We’re looking for a licensed Electrician who brings strong troubleshooting skills, supports facility reliability, and helps keep our business running safely, efficiently, and with confidence every day.

Job Duties:

A Day in the Life
  • Oversee:
    Take ownership of troubleshooting electrical systems, including power distribution, panels, switch gear, transformers, generators, UPS systems, motor controls, lighting controls, building automation, and HVAC electrical controls
  • Restore:
    Repair and maintain facility electrical systems that support safe, reliable, and efficient daily operations
  • Connect:
    Install conduit, wiring, controls, equipment, and system upgrades that align with NEC requirements and company standards
  • Manage:
    Partner with contractors, Facilities leadership, and maintenance team members to support projects and resolve complex issues
  • Check:
    Inspect completed work, identify reliability risks, and recommend long‑term corrective actions that strengthen performance
  • Lead:
    Mentor maintenance team members through coaching, training, and hands‑on technical support

Qualifications:

Can You Check These Boxes?
  • High school diploma or GED required
  • Master Electrician License or Electrical Contractor License required
  • 7+ years of commercial, industrial, facility, manufacturing, distribution, or large‑scale retail electrical experience required
  • Advanced knowledge of the National Electrical Code (NEC) and electrical safe work practices required
  • Experience troubleshooting complex electrical and electronic control systems required
  • Ability to read blueprints, schematics, and technical drawings required
  • Valid driver’s license and acceptable driving record required
